Abstract :
Process reliability modeling is of great significance to guarantee the reliability of the manufacturing process. This paper will describe how to establish the relationship between reliability index of process resource and process parameters by studying the characteristic mapping of manufacturing process, which pays more attention to the process instead of product. Firstly, the key characteristics of process will be determined, whose levels can be designated appropriately according to the requirements of process reliability. Secondly, reliability modeling method will be employed to catch the significant factors affected the process reliability, and the relationship between process elements, processing parameters, product reliability and product functions were analyzed based on Analytic Network Process. Finally, the algorithm and procedure is discussed for manufacturing process reliability modeling, and interrelated process parameters are selected to improve reliability of the product.
